Bioinformatics

Scope:
  • Genome analysis
  • Sequence analysis
  • Phylogenetics
  • Structural bioinformatics
  • Gene expression
  • Genetic and population analysis
  • Systems biology
  • Data and text mining
  • Databases and ontologies
Formats:
  • Original Papers (up to 7 pages; this is approx. 5000 words)
  • Discovery Notes(up to 4 pages, this is approx. 3000 words)
  • Application Notes (up to 2 pages; this is approx. 1300 words or 1000 words plus one figure)
  • Reviews (3-8 pages)
  • Letters to the Editor

        Journal of Molecular Biology

        Scope:
        • Genes: Epression, replication and recombination, sequence organization and structure, genetics of eukaryotes and prokaryotes.
        • Viruses and Bacteriophages: Genetics, structure, growth cycle.
        • Cells and Development: Developmental biology, organelle structure and function, motility, transport and sorting of macromolecules, energy transfer, growth control.
        • Proteins, Nucleic Acids and other Biologically Important Macromolecules: Molecular structure, physical chemistry, molecular engineering, macromolecular assembly and enzymology.
        Formats:
        • Communications (brief papers that make a specific well-documented point. In general, no more than four figures and tables. The text will be continuous, with technical and methological detail printed in the legend to the tables and figures.)
        • Articles (no longer than 15 printed pages with no more than 10 figures and four tables.)
        • Reviews (sharply focused and balanced accounts of progress in fields of interest to the general reader. No longer than 12 printed pages and with no more than 12 figures and tables. Authorship is normally by invitation: an Editor should be consulted in advance by anyone wishing to submit an unsolicited Review.)

              Nucleic Acids Research

              Scope:
              • chemistry
              • computational biology
              • genomics
              • molecular biology
              • nucleic acid enzymes
              • RNA
              • structural biology
              Formats:
                The first issue of each year is devoted to biological databases, and an issue in July is devoted to papers describing web-based software resources of value to the biological community.
